That mix is exactly what makes plumbing here its own animal. Almost every Forney home sits on a slab poured directly over Kaufman County’s expansive “black gumbo” clay — soil that swells when it’s wet and shrinks when it’s dry, quietly tugging at the water and drain lines running beneath your foundation. Add hard water and the builder-grade fixtures that are starting to age out in newer neighborhoods, and small problems have a way of turning into slab leaks and pressure trouble if nobody’s watching for them.

The big one is slab leaks. Forney sits on expansive clay that shifts with our wet-and-dry cycles and stresses the water lines running under your slab. Beyond that, we see hard-water scale building up in fixtures and water heaters, aging cast-iron drains in older downtown homes, and builder-grade valves and faucets wearing out early in the newer subdivisions.
Absolutely. On Forney’s shifting clay, a slab leak can run quietly for weeks before it ever shows up on your water bill. A yearly checkup — a pressure test, a water heater flush for our hard water, and a look at your fixtures and shut-off valves — catches trouble while it’s still cheap to fix.
